Abstract
A kind of automobile exhaust detergent, is made of following raw material by weight:95% methanol solution, 5% catalyst;The catalyst is made of following raw material by weight:5% sodium hydroxide, 5% sodium chloride, 20% water, 25% isopropanol, 45% absolute ethyl alcohol.It is used after automobile exhaust detergent prepared by the present invention is mixed with gasoline, the power of automobile engine can be enhanced, reduce oil consumption, remove carbon deposit, increasing service life of engine.The discharge of 30 ~ 50% vehicle exhaust can be reduced using the present invention, automobile exhaust detergent prepared by the present invention can be used in mixed way with any gasoline, be not in muddy, the phenomenon that suspending.

Specific implementation mode
The specific implementation mode of the present invention is further described in detail below.
It is an object of the present invention to provide a kind of automobile exhaust detergents, are made of following raw material by weight:95%
Methanol solution, 5% catalyst;The catalyst is made of following raw material by weight:5% sodium hydroxide, 5% sodium chloride,
20% water, 25% isopropanol, 45% absolute ethyl alcohol.Wherein, methanol solution is a concentration of 99.99% methanol solution.
Second object of the present invention is to provide a kind of preparation method of automobile exhaust detergent, includes the following steps:
Step 1, catalyst is prepared, by weight mixes following raw material:95% methanol solution, 5% catalyst;The catalyst
It is made of following raw material by weight:5% sodium hydroxide, 5% sodium chloride, 20% water, 25% isopropanol, 45% absolute ethyl alcohol;
It is stirred evenly after above-mentioned raw materials are mixed, catalyst is made;
Step 2, a concentration of 99.99% methanol solution is put into blender, is put into blender catalyst, the first
Weight ratio between alcoholic solution and catalyst is 95: 5;
Step 3, the mixture of methanol solution and catalyst is stirred 15 ~ 25 minutes using blender, vehicle exhaust is made in bottling
Detergent.Preferably, mixing time is 20 minutes.
It is used after automobile exhaust detergent prepared by the present invention is mixed with gasoline, the dynamic of automobile engine can be enhanced
Power reduces oil consumption, removes carbon deposit, increasing service life of engine.It can reduce by 30 ~ 50% vehicle exhaust using the present invention
Discharge, automobile exhaust detergent prepared by the present invention can be used in mixed way with any gasoline, be not in muddy, suspension show
As.
